300 Fraser Fir and 50 Blue Spruce seedlings will be delivered this week. We will plant 250 in the ground and 100 in pots. We put a mixture of loam, pearlite and peat moss into the pots yesterday then put them inside the fence so the deer can't get to them.

Astronauts Reid Wiseman, Victor Glover, Christina Koch and Canadien Space Agency Astronaut Jeremy Hanson are now sitting in a tiny capsule circling at 38,000 feet above the earth after the successful launch of the Artemis II rocket that will soon leave earth orbit and head for the moon. The ten-day mission will see the ship circle within 5,000 miles of the moon as the crew tests system that will set the stage for a moon landing sometime in the future. After circling the moon, the crew will head back to earth. It was great watching the launch and I think everyone was holding their breath until it became clear that the crew was going to safely make it into space. After a long hiatus America is back in the space race hoping to beat the Chinese to the moon. They are planning to be on the moon in 2030. If the Artemis II mission is successful Americans could be on the moon by 2028. Fingers crossed.
